CCSK v5 Fact Sheet¶
Exam Logistics¶
| Item | Detail |
|---|---|
| Exam Name | Certificate of Cloud Security Knowledge v5 |
| Issuer | Cloud Security Alliance (CSA) |
| Format | Online, open-book, multiple choice |
| Duration | 120 minutes |
| Question Count | 60 |
| Passing Score | 80% (48/60) |
| Cost (USD) | $395 (includes 2 attempts) |
| Languages | English |
| Delivery | Online via ccsk.cloudsecurityalliance.org portal |
| Proctoring | None (trust-based, open book) |
| Retakes | 2nd attempt included; additional attempts $395 each |
| Validity | Does not expire |
| Prerequisites | None |
| Experience Required | None |

Cloud Controls Matrix (CCM) v4 - 17 Domains¶
- Audit and Assurance (A&A)
- Application and Interface Security (AIS)
- Business Continuity Management and Operational Resilience (BCR)
- Change Control and Configuration Management (CCC)
- Cryptography, Encryption, and Key Management (CEK)
- Datacenter Security (DCS)
- Data Security and Privacy Lifecycle Management (DSP)
- Governance, Risk Management, and Compliance (GRC)
- Human Resources (HRS)
- Identity and Access Management (IAM)
- Interoperability and Portability (IPY)
- Infrastructure and Virtualization Security (IVS)
- Logging and Monitoring (LOG)
- Security Incident Management, E-Discovery, and Cloud Forensics (SEF)
- Supply Chain Management, Transparency, and Accountability (STA)
- Threat and Vulnerability Management (TVM)
- Universal Endpoint Management (UEM)
Total: 197 control objectives (varies slightly by CCM version).
Each control has: - Control ID (e.g., IAM-01, CEK-03) - Control title - Control specification (description) - CAIQ mapping - Mappings to other frameworks (ISO 27001, NIST SP 800-53, PCI DSS, HIPAA, etc.)

Shared Responsibility Model¶
| Responsibility | IaaS | PaaS | SaaS |
|---|---|---|---|
| Data classification | Customer | Customer | Customer |
| Identity and access | Customer | Customer | Customer |
| Application | Customer | Customer | Provider |
| Runtime, middleware | Customer | Provider | Provider |
| Operating system | Customer | Provider | Provider |
| Virtualization | Provider | Provider | Provider |
| Network | Shared | Provider | Provider |
| Physical | Provider | Provider | Provider |
Customer always responsible for: - Data (classification, content, quality) - Identity (who has access) - Configuration of provided services
Key Cloud Concepts¶
Metastructure¶
The connection between provider and customer, primarily the management plane and APIs. CSA concept.
Applistructure¶
Applications running in the cloud and services used to build them.
Infrastructure Layer¶
Foundational cloud resources: compute, storage, network.
Management Plane vs Data Plane¶
- Management plane - Control APIs for configuring cloud (high-value target)
- Data plane - Actual data/workload interactions
Management plane attacks are particularly damaging (e.g., creating new accounts, exfiltrating keys).

Cloud Risk Categories (ENISA taxonomy still useful)¶
- Policy and organizational - Lock-in, loss of governance, compliance challenges
- Technical - Resource exhaustion, isolation failure, malicious insider, intercepts, data leakage, insecure/ineffective deletion
- Legal - Subpoena, data protection risks, licensing, jurisdictional issues
- Non-cloud-specific but amplified - Network attacks, escalation of privilege, social engineering, natural disasters

Audit Report Types¶
- SOC 1 Type 2 - Financial reporting controls, period
- SOC 2 Type 2 - Trust Services Criteria (Security mandatory; Availability, Processing Integrity, Confidentiality, Privacy optional), period. Gold standard for SaaS.
- SOC 3 - Public summary of SOC 2
- ISO 27001 - ISMS certification
- ISO 27017 - Cloud-specific controls
- ISO 27018 - PII in public cloud
- FedRAMP - US federal (Low, Moderate, High)
- CSA STAR - Cloud-specific, multi-level
Encryption Approaches¶
| Approach | Customer Control |
|---|---|
| Provider-managed | Low |
| BYOK (customer-managed in provider KMS) | Medium |
| Customer-supplied (per request) | High |
| HYOK (external KMS) | Highest |
| Client-side encryption | Highest |
| Confidential computing (in-use) | Highest |

Exam Strategy (Key Points)¶
- Open book: have Guidance v5 PDF with bookmarks, CCM spreadsheet with filters
- 120 min / 60 questions = 2 min per question average
- Plan ~90 min for direct answers, ~30 min for references on marked questions
- Question style often uses exact phrases from Guidance (CTRL+F is your friend)
- CCM questions may ask about specific control domains (memorize the 17)
- Many questions test understanding of shared responsibility boundaries
